Fun Fact: The height of Madison's skyline is limited by a state law that requires all buildings within 1 mile of the Wisconsin State Capitol building to be less than 1,032.8 feet above sea level to preserve views of the building from throughout the city. Fun Fact: Honolulu became the permanent capital of the Hawaiian Kingdom when King Kamehameha III moved it from Lahaina on Maui in 1845, but it wasn't until years later when Hawaii became a state that Honolulu became its official capital city. The city is situated near the Missouri River, at the eastern foot of the Continental Divide (elevation 3,955 feet [1,205 metres]), in Prickly Pear Valley, a fertile region surrounded by rolling hills and lofty mountains.
